Pinion 14 Teeth Steel 520 Pitch (5/8×1/4)

For pinions, only the 16 MnCR 5 steel is machined to OEM quality on high precision CNC lathes. Due to the special gearing process and a
case hardening of 700 HV 40 at a case depth of 0.4 mm, our pinions meet the highest quality requirements. Modern broaching machines guarantee an exact
fit dimension on the drive shaft with a radial and axial runout tolerance of less than 0.1 mm.
